Narga

Narga is a village located in Karpi subdivision of Arwal district in Bihar, India. It is situated 4km away from sub-district headquarter Karpi (tehsildar office) and 20km away from district headquarter Arwal. As per 2009 stats, Narga village is also a gram panchayat.

About Narga

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Narga is 260804. The village spans a total geographical area of 222 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 804419. Arwal is nearest town to Narga village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 20km away.

Population of Narga

According to the 2011 Census, Narga has a total population of about 4,081, with approximately 2,149 males and 1,932 females. The sex ratio is around 899 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 733 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 444 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 51.36%, with male literacy at about 62.12% and female literacy near 39.39%. There are around 755 households in the village. Connectivity of Narga

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Narga. As per the 2011 stats, Narga had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within <5 km distance
Private Bus Service Available within village
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
